Abstract

The E-O characteristics of PDLC are affected strongly by refractive index-matching in ON state. Those factors causing index-mismatching have been described in this paper. A PDLC film with a high transparency in ON state is prepared by choosing proper prepolymer/LC material and cured at a suitable rate.
